Rusk Sees Severe Fighting Ahead in Viet Nam
Secretary of State Dean Rusk warned Washington that the Viet Nam struggle remains progressing well but severe fighting lies ahead. He cited continued guerrilla recruitment and North Viet Nam troop infilration while stressing that peace talks are not imminent and that NATO integration is needed despite De Gaulle’s stance.

Live grenade removed from Vietnamese farmer back
In Saigon a U S team led by Maj Gen James W Humphreys Jr removed a live 40 mm grenade from Vietnamese farmer Nguyen Tran Chinh 52 whose back lodged the weapon after a Viet Cong attack. The procedure in a shed behind a hospital took under four minutes and the grenade was placed in a sand filled box for detonation outside Saigon.

Biddeford Resident Anton Seeks Board of Education Seat
Christo Anton 34 of 6 Cherry Lane Biddeford announces as an independent Democrat his bid for a seat on the city Board of Education in the December election. He declines party faction support and seeks backing of friends. A St Marys Church communicant and 1949 Biddeford High School graduate he played football and basketball and studied at Northeastern Business School. Reny Defends Saco Sewer Ordinance Amid Referendum Push
Saco Mayor Paul E Reny defended the recently passed sewer ordinance as critics from the Saco Taxpayers Protective Association urged a referendum petition. Association president Robert L Cassette warned of perceived overreach and potential fines up to 100 dollars per day for noncompliance while urging citizens to sign at the city clerk’s office.

De Gaulle Seen As A Sure Winner
Paris AP reports Charles de Gaulle appears certain to win the French presidential race as he announces willingness to seek re election. With five rivals and unofficial polls suggesting up to 65 percent, a runoff would occur only if no majority is reached. Filing closes November 16.

Curran Files Candidacy for Saco Ward 4 Alderman
Joseph T. Curran of 3 Wildwood Drive Saco announces his bid for the Ward 4 aldermanic seat. A Portland native and Deering High School and University of Maine alumnus, Curran is city auditor and a buyer at Por teous Mitchell and Braun Co. in Portland. He chairs the Saco PTA, serves on the Democratic City Committee, and sits on the Water Pollution Fact Finding Committee. He is a U S Marine veteran of World War II and the Korean War, and is married to Dorothea Tarr with three children.
